二氯吡啶酸在油菜及土壤中的残留动态研究

摘    要:采用高效液相色谱仪测定除草剂二氯吡啶酸在油菜及土壤中的残留消解动态和最终残留量。结果表明:在油菜和土壤上喷施质量分数75%的二氯吡啶酸可溶性粒剂(有效成分338 g/hm2),测出油菜和土壤中的原始沉积量分别为5.63~6.75 mg/kg和0.47~0.48 mg/kg,半衰期为8.49~10.11 d和3.76~4.74 d。对油菜施药1次,施药后45 d测得油菜上残留量为0.15~0.17 mg/kg。

Residual Dynamics of Clopyralid in Oil Seed and Soil

Abstract:The residual dynamics and the final residue of clopyralid in oil seed and soil were determined by HPLC. The oil seed was applied with 75% clopyralid at a dose 338 g/hm^2 and itwas found that the initial residues in oil seed and soil were 5.63 - 6.75 mg/kg and 0.47 - 0.48 mg/kg, respectively. Furthermore, the half-life of the clopyralid in oil seed and soil was 8.49 - 10.11 d and 3.76 - 4.74 d, respecfively. The final residue on the oil seed was 0.15 - 0.17 mg/kg 45 days after the sample received an application.
